August 2: The Ofri Center under MASHAV (Israeli Agency for International Development Cooperation) offered a 4-week long training with 2 hours per week to educational leaders of Nepal which concluded today. The Embassy of Israel in Kathmandu facilitated the webinars. In the closing remark, His Excellency Benny Omer, the Ambassador of Israel to Nepal opined how lucky today’s children are who have access to the world in their hands besides sharing how educational leaders could turn the challenges of the pandemic into opportunities.

Ms. Yudith Rosenthal, Director of Ofri Center, MASHAV was the expert for the webinar. Ms. Rosenthal emphasized learning to prepare for change. She focused on problem predictions highlighting that the survivors would be not the strong or intelligent ones but the ones who can adapt to change as Charles Darwin opined. She shared international practices of learning and talked about how the leaders can prepare their students for the future highlighting social and emotional learning and disrupting education. Dr. Swagat Shrestha, Chairperson of Kathmandu Valley School & College and the Vice President of HISSAN who coordinated the training, thanked His Excellency Mr. Benny Omer, the OFRI trainer, Ms. Yudith Rosenthal, and the participants for their active participation.

Mr. Kapil Dev Regmi, Director of Advanced College of Engineering and Management and the Secretary of HISSAN appreciated the role of Ambassador Benny Omer in bringing Israeli expertise in Nepal in various sectors including education. The Ofri Center delivered such training to school leaders of Kathmandu valley in June too. Educational leaders from Tribhuvan, Purbanchal, and Pokhara University besides CTEVT, Nursing Counsel attended training sessions. The training was initiated by Higher Institutions and Secondary Schools Association Nepal (HISSAN).
